Abstract

The invention relates to an electric connector which can be matched with a butt-jointing electric connector. The electric connector comprises a plurality of terminal modules which are arranged in an overlapped way, each terminal module comprises an insulation member and a shielding piece arranged on the insulation member, wherein a slot is formed between the shielding piece of one terminal module and the insulation member of the adjacent terminal module so as to accommodate a shielding piece arranged on the butt-jointing electric connector; and the insulation member of the adjacent terminal module is provided with a heave which can support against the shielding piece of the butt-jointing electric connector so as to enhance the matching effect between the shielding piece of the butt-jointing electric connector and the shielding piece of the terminal module.

[technical field]
The invention relates to a kind of electric connector, relate in particular to a kind of High speed rear panel connector terminals modular structure.
United States Patent (USP) trademark office has disclosed a kind of electric connector in the 6th, 299, No. 483 patents of bulletin on October 9 calendar year 2001, and it comprises some terminal modules of overlapping arrangement, the shielding sheet that each terminal module is provided with insulating part and is arranged at this insulating part.This insulating part is provided with the insertion section that is inserted into the butt joint electric connector, and described shielding sheet is provided with the contact site that cooperates with the shielding sheet that docks electric connector, and this contact site is arranged on a side of described insertion section.This insertion section is provided with clamping part in this side, forms one between this clamping part and the insertion section and accommodates and dock the electric space that connects the shielding sheet of device, so that the shielding sheet of this butt joint electric connector contacts with the contact site of the shielding sheet of this terminal module.
[summary of the invention]
Technical problem to be solved by this invention is: a kind of electric connector that strengthens the active force that cooperates with the shielding sheet of butt joint electric connector is provided.
Technical problem to be solved by this invention is achieved through the following technical solutions: a kind of electric connector, can cooperate with a butt joint electric connector, this electric connector comprises some terminal modules of overlapping arrangement, each terminal module comprises insulating part and is arranged at the shielding sheet of insulating part, wherein form a slot between the insulating part of the shielding sheet of a terminal module and terminals of adjacent module and dock the shielding sheet that electric connector is provided with to accommodate, the insulating part of described terminals of adjacent module is provided with projection, and this projection can be resisted against the shielding sheet of butt joint electric connector.
Compared to prior art, the projection of the insulating part of each terminal module of the present invention's electric connector is resisted against the shielding sheet of butt joint electric connector, thus the active force that the shielding sheet of enhancing butt joint electric connector cooperates with the shielding sheet of terminals of adjacent module.

[embodiment]
Fig. 1 to Fig. 6 has disclosed a kind of High speed rear panel electric connector 100 according to the invention.See also Fig. 1 and Fig. 2, electric connector 100 matches with butt joint electric connector 300, and electric connector 100 can be installed on the circuit board (not shown), and butt joint electric connector 300 can be installed on another circuit board vertical with the aforementioned circuit plate.Electric connector 100 is provided with the some terminal modules 10 that overlap and the shell 30 that these terminal modules 10 are fitted together.Butt joint electric connector 300 is provided with insulating body 301, some needle-like terminals 303 and some shielding sheets 305 (to call the secondary shielding sheet in the following text).Insulating body 301 is provided with the receiving space 307 of accommodating electric connector 100, and some needle-like terminals 303 and some secondary shielding sheets 305 are contained in this receiving space 307.
See also Fig. 3 to Fig. 6, each terminal module 10 comprises insulating part 11, the first shielding sheet 13, some terminals 15, reaches lid 17.Wherein formation one slot 200 docks the secondary shielding sheet 305 that electric connector 300 is provided with to accommodate between the insulating part 11 of first of a terminal module 10 shielding sheet 13 and terminals of adjacent module 10.
Insulating part 11 is roughly a square plate, and it has butt end 111, installation end 112, the end edge 113 relative with butt end 111 and the last ora terminalis 114 relative with installation end 112.Insulating part 11 is provided with first side 115 and second side, 116, the first shielding sheets, 13 parts are arranged on first side 115.Insulating part 11 is provided with the projection 117 that protrudes out to the insulating part 11 of terminals of adjacent module 10 in second side 116.Projection 117 is an elastic arm, and elastic arm is arranged on butt end 111, and the end of this elastic arm is 113 extensions to the rear end relative with the butt end.The end of this elastic arm can be resisted against the shielding sheet 305 of butt joint electric connector 300, shields the active force that sheet 13 cooperates with the secondary shielding sheet 305 that strengthens butt joint electric connector 300 with first of terminals of adjacent module 10.Insulating part 11 is concaved with some conduits 118 of accommodating some terminals 15 in second side 116.Insulating part 11 ora terminalis 114 and end edge 113 thereon also is provided with the some fins 119 that cooperate with shell 30.
The first shielding sheet 13 embeds and takes shape in the insulating part 11, this first shielding sheet 13 is the square sheet that extends to end edge 113 from the butt end 111 of insulating part 11, and it is provided with the main part 131 that is coated on insulating part 11, and and shielding sheet 305 contacted contact sites 132 that dock electric connector 300.This contact site 132 is arranged on first side 115 of insulating part 11, and forms the slot 200 of accommodating the secondary shielding sheet 305 that docks electric connector 300 with the insulating part 11 of terminals of adjacent module 10.The contact site 132 of the first shielding sheet 13 is provided with the some projections that form a line 133 that protrude out to terminals of adjacent module 10.The rectangular platform that these projections 133 form for impression.The surface of projection 133 is provided with the coating (not shown) that forms by craft of gilding, with strengthen its with the secondary shielding sheet 305 that docks electric connector 300 between contact.The first shielding sheet 13 also is provided with installation end 112 extended grounding legs 134 from insulating part 11 at its main part 131, and this grounding leg 134 is connected with ground path on the circuit board.
Each terminal 15 is contained in respectively in the conduit 118 of insulating part 11, and each terminal 15 extends to end edge 113 from described butt end 111.Terminal 15 is provided with contact arm 151, the pin 152 that is vertically connected at circuit board that is parallel to circuit board and extends, the pars intermedia 153 that reaches connection contact arm 151 and pin 152.Contact arm 151 is two contact arms 151 that extend side by side in the same way, and this two contact arm 151 can be clamped and connected and dock the terminal 302 of electric connector 300.The pin 152 of each terminal 13 stretches out from the installation end 112 of insulating part 11, in order to be connected with conducting wire on the circuit board.
Lid 17 is square tabular, and these lid 17 covers overlay on the position of the pars intermedia 153 of corresponding terminal 15 on the conduit 118.
Shell 30 is " L " shape, and this shell 30 is arranged on last ora terminalis 114 and the end edge 113 of the insulating part 11 of terminal module 10.Shell 30 is provided with the some flutings 31,33 that cooperate with described some fins 119.
The insulating body 301 of butt joint electric connector 300 is provided with receiving space 307 and inserts for the insertion section 115 of 100 terminal modules 10 of electric connector.Some needle-like terminals 303 one-tenth number rows be arranged in the receiving space 307, and some secondary shielding sheets 305 are arranged at respectively to be arranged between the needle-like terminal 303.Secondary shielding sheet 305 is inserted in the slot 200 between the insulating part 11 of electric connector 100.Secondary shielding sheet 305 is provided with and first shielding sheet 13 contacted some shell fragments 309, and these shell fragments 309 form for punching press, and the surface of shell fragment 307 has gold-plated (not shown) to strengthen and first the contacting of projection 133 that shields sheet 13.
The projection 117 of the insulating part 11 of each terminal module 10 is resisted against the shielding sheet 305 of butt joint electric connector 300, thus the active force that the shielding sheet 305 of enhancing butt joint electric connector 300 cooperates with the shielding sheet 13 of terminals of adjacent module 10.
